A VF used single of the 5c black Confederation Memorial from the 1964 Charlottetown Conference Issue on unlisted MF paper, with even fluorescence. Although there is a possibility that this is a DF example that has become contaminated through the soaking process, I have come across a few identical examples that exhibit the same fluorescence, which suggests that it is genuine. Under loupe and UV light, clear fluorescent fibres can be seen in the paper. This is the first time, other than the sole HB paper I found on #419, that I have found a commemorative from the 1964-1967 period on a paper brighter than LF.
Unitrade does not list this variety. Our estimate of the value is $3. The stamp offered here grades 80 as follows:
Centering/Margins: 40/60
Paper Freshness: 5/5
Colour: 5/5
Impression: 5/5
Absence of Visible Paper Flaws: 5/5
Perforations: 10/10
Cancellation: 10/10
